Állás leírása

Responsibilities

As an R&D Group Manager – Test Development, you will be responsible for managing a team of 8–10 engineers, driving project progress, and removing obstacles that could impact delivery. You will oversee schedules, handle escalations, and maintain proactive communication with stakeholders to ensure alignment and timely execution.

In This Role, Your Responsibilities Will Be:

  • Lead and develop a team of 8–10 Test Development Engineers
  • Monitor project progress, identify risks, and resolve roadblocks
  • Handle escalations and ensure timely issue resolution
  • Collaborate with internal customers such as Hardware R&D and Manufacturing
  • Ensure resource allocation and workload balance across projects
  • Drive continuous improvement in processes and team performance
  • Conduct performance reviews and support career development
  • Provide clear reporting on project status and team metrics

Requirements

  • You are a strong leader with excellent organizational and communication skills. You thrive in managing teams and projects, ensuring alignment between technical teams and business objectives.
     

For This Role, You Will Need:

  • Bachelor’s or Master’s degree in Engineering or related field
  • 5+ years of experience in the electronics or manufacturing industry
  • 2+ years of experience in team leadership or project management
  • Understanding of test development processes and workflows
  • Strong English skills and proficiency in Hungarian (professional working level)
  • Excellent communication, leadership, and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to manage multiple priorities and stakeholders effectively

Nice-to-have

  • Experience in managing engineering teams in a product development environment
  • Familiarity with test systems and measurement technology
  • Knowledge of project management methodologies
  • Experience in cross-functional collaboration with R&D and Manufacturing
